Triangle EFG is dilated by a scale factor of 3 centered at (0, 1) to create triangle E'F'G'. Which statement is true about the dilation?

E(0,5) F(1,1) G(-2,1) H(0,1)

a) segment EH and segment E prime H prime both pass through the center of dilation.

b)The slope of segment EF is the same as the slope of segment E prime H prime.

c) segment E prime G prime will overlap segment EG. segment

d) EH ≅ segment E prime H prime.

Step-by-step explanation:

∆EFG = Original image

∆EFG is dilated to give ∆E'F'G'

∆E'F'G' = New image

Scale factor = 3

Center of dilation = (0,1) = H(0,1)

Coordinates ∆EFG : E(0,5) F(1,1) G(-2,1)

To determine the statement that is true about the dilation from the options,

First we would make a diagram on the coordinates of ∆EFG and center of dilation (H).

Find attached the diagram.

Length GF = 3unit

Length G'F' = 3×scale factor = 9unit

Length EH = 4unit

Length E'H' = 4×scale factor = 12unit

Then we would move 3units to the left on same line from G to get the coordinate of G'(mark the point).

Also move 3units to the right on same line from F to get the coordinate of F'(mark the point).

Both of these give length of G'F' = 9unit

Now move 8units to the top from E to get the coordinate of E'(mark the point).

From this you get length E'H' = 12unit

Draw lines connecting the three points to get ∆E'F'G'

See diagram for better understanding

From the diagram, EH and E'H' both pass through (0,1). The other options are wrong.

Therefore, Segment EH and segment E prime H prime both pass through the center of dilation (A)
